(4.5/5) Brooding. Dark. Sexy. Jaz delivers again! I adored the chemistry between main characters Jay and Roman - sparks fly from their very first meeting. Jay is a college student by day, and a sex worker by night, working himself to the point of exhaustion to pay for his mother's medical bills. One night he meets a sexy stranger, Roman, a centuries-old vampire battling demons of his own. Jay believes their tryst is a one-time thing, but he can't get the man out of his mind. Roman also finds himself obsessed, possessed by deep feelings he no longer thought possible. As the two begin to navigate a relationship, each discovers the other needs protection and care. As with many of Jaz's books, some themes are dark, so you'll want to mind the CW/TW. I have said before that I'm a fan of Jaz - and this book just makes me yearn for more from this author!
